Southeast offers a peaceful atmosphere with minimal traffic noise, creating a calm and inviting setting for residents. The neighborhood features a variety of single detached homes and townhouses predominantly built in the 1960s and 1970s, with many two and three-bedroom options available. Strong biking infrastructure supports easy access to local destinations, complemented by convenient car parking. Multiple bus lines provide accessible transit options with stops located near most residences. Nearby amenities include several restaurants and supermarkets within a short distance. The area is enhanced by approximately 10 nearby parks, such as Blanton Ridge Park and Southridge Park, adding ample green spaces.
The character of Southeast is exemplified by its relaxed environment. This part of Eugene is especially quiet, as the streets tend to be very peaceful. Finally, there are approximately 10 green spaces nearby for residents to relax in, including Hult Park and Southridge Park, making them very easy to access from numerous locations in this neighborhood.
Parks, schools, dining, and what makes this neighborhood special
A beloved landmark towering over South Hills, Spencer Butte Park features miles of scenic hiking trails that wind through lush forests and culminate in breathtaking panoramic views of Eugene and the surrounding Willamette Valley.
Nestled at the foot of the hills off West Amazon Drive, Edgewood Elementary is highly regarded for its strong sense of community and close proximity to green spaces, attracting many families to the neighborhood.
The stretch of Willamette Street running through South Hills is home to a variety of local restaurants and cafes, from cozy bakeries to international cuisine, providing residents plentiful dining options just steps from the woods.
Located at 67 W 29th Avenue, this neighborhood-focused grocery anchors the community with a wide selection of local, organic products and a friendly atmosphere that makes it a weekend gathering spot for many South Hills residents.
Winding along Amazon Creek and up through forested hillsides, this well-maintained multi-use trail network is a favorite for local runners, bikers, and walkers seeking a beautiful, car-free route through the heart of the South Hills.
